Meal Plans
Rutgers offers a variety of meal plans to fit the needs of every student. The most popular meal plans are the Unlimited Meal Plan and the Block Meal Plan. The Unlimited Meal Plan allows students to eat as much as they want at any of the university’s dining halls. The Block Meal Plan gives students a set number of meals per week, which they can use at any of the dining halls.
Dining Halls
There are 11 dining halls on the Rutgers campus. Each dining hall has its own unique atmosphere and menu. Some of the most popular dining halls include:
- The College Avenue Student Center (CASC) Dining Hall: This dining hall is located in the heart of the College Avenue campus. It offers a wide variety of food options, including a salad bar, a grill, and a pizza station.
- The Livingston Student Center (LiSC) Dining Hall: This dining hall is located on the Livingston campus. It offers a similar variety of food options to the CASC Dining Hall.
- The Busch Student Center (Busch) Dining Hall: This dining hall is located on the Busch campus. It is the largest dining hall on campus and offers a wide variety of food options, including a sushi bar and a carving station.
- The Cook/Douglass Student Center (Cook/Douglass) Dining Hall: This dining hall is located on the Cook/Douglass campus. It offers a more limited variety of food options than the other dining halls, but it is also the quietest and most relaxed.
